For being consistent with `GitDatabase`.
`orig_url` was unclear. Whose origin? `remote_url` is way more self-explanatory under a `git fetch` context.
The explanation is moved to be public from an inline comment.
Although this is only a few lines of code, I think it is still worth keeping it clean if it's not used by Cargo internally. Not to mention this apparently has an alternative solution at this moment, for example: ```diff - let oid = git_remote.rev_for(db_path, git_ref)?; + let oid = git_remote.db_at(db_path)?.resolve(git_ref)?; ``` From a naive research on GitHub, there is only one usage[^1] and it seems to be active but still experimental. Pardon my abrupt change breaking your project :( Only when we start considering what we want to expose can Cargo has a clearer boundaries between its subcrates. [^1]: https://github.com/trustification/source-distributed/blob/124ef26081a41330a553483441fca544bedbb473/src/git.rs#L34
It doesn't seem that they need to derive `Serialize`. Is there any other usage I am not aware of?
It was confusing and may lead to inconsistency that people need to pass both `path` and `repo` and ensure they are in sync.
This should be less controversial as the current logic share the same `GitRemote`. You can see the callsite of `GitDatabase::copy_to` use `self.url()`, which then calls into `self.remote.url(). When a `GitDatabase` is created, Cargo also uses `self.remote` as the remote of that `GitDatabase`.
